Each person should look at what their targets are and what works for them - Video Res, Audio, Subtitles,

For instance I only do 1080p max and don't used subtitles.

HBO Max via Amazon Prime addon doesn't have subtitles available, say for House of Dragons, when HBO Max direct website does - but not important to me, whereas it's a showstopper for some others.

HBO Max via Amazon Prime *does* have higher audio bitrates, but realistically I don't see it being a big issue 640kb/s vs. 258kbs/s (on one show looked at) - both are 6channel DD+.

But, missing shows/content sometimes via a provider addon on Amazon Prime would probably be a deciding factor for me.

There are some lists if you search in Google, but they are few months behind, most estimate ~ 30 on HBO Max right now.

HBO's lists 33 movies when you click +4k at
Code:
https://help.hbomax.com/ba-en/Answer/Detail/000001167
and hasn't been updated with A Christmas Story Christmas that Redfox 1 pointed out above.

Probably a few others added in last few months may be missing from that list.

Per How to Geek 11/27/22 4K content estimate:
  • Amazon Prime Video: 720+
  • Netflix: 1140+
  • HBO Max: 30+
  • Paramount+: 160+
  • Peacock: 15+
  • Disney+: 800+
  • Hulu: 115+
  • Apple TV+: 80+
